Why this course?

Building on the areas covered in stage one modules, this stage will focus on the generic application of VR in various skill shortage areas. Typically areas to be covered will include:
- Threat landscape, cyber security threats, keeping up to date
- Access control, passwords, two-factor authentication
- Malware: types of malware, attack vectors, preventing infection
- Networking and communications: fundamentals, security challenges, standards
- Network security: firewalls, virtual private networks, intrusion detection / prevention
- Cyber security laws, recovering from attacks
- Managing security risks: risk analysis and management
